Evil Empire is the second studio album by American rock band Rage Against the Machine, released by Epic Records on April 16, 1996. " Guerrilla Radio " is a song by American rock band Rage Against the Machine and the lead single from their 1999 album The Battle of Los Angeles. It became the band's only Billboard Hot 100 song, charting at #69. The band won the Grammy Award for Best Hard Rock Performance for this song.
